Union County is the top team in Kentucky again this year.  The KHSAA State Championships were last weekend and below is how many of their guys fared, including 6 State Champs.  I also included how each fared at the Mater Dei Holiday Classic as a reference point.  As a team, they finished 2nd at the MD, well ahead of 3rd place Roncalli.  Union Co also had duals with several Southern Indiana teams, so I thought there would be interest in how those guys finished.

Weight   Wrestler              KY State       MD Holiday 
113   Trayce Eckman        Champion       2nd Place (lost 6-2 to Cole Ross)
132   Gabe Adams            3rd Place       Champ (beat K. Egli 6-3) Note: Lost to 2018 IHPO Champ Thomas Deck 3-2 in semifinal)
138   Jake Insko                Champion      3rd Place (lost 15-2 to Blake Boarman)
145   Trevor Pogue            2nd Place      4th Place (lost 6-4 to Brody Baumann in 3rd Place match)
152   Payne Carr               2nd Place      3rd Place (lost to Jonathan Kervin 13-5 in semifinal)
160   Dalton Russleberg   Champion      2nd Place (lost to Eli Dickens 5-3)
170   Stephen Little           Champion      2nd Place (lost 7-2 to Gabe Sollars)

182   Micah Ervin              Champion      Champ (beat Macartney Parkinson 7-4)
220   Darius Moore           2nd Place      5th Place
285   Matthias Ervin          Champion      Did Not Wrestle

145   Ty Lehman (Trinity)   Champion     6th Place (Included a 3-2 loss to Trevor Pogue who he beat for the KY State Title) Indiana Native

For those of you not familiar with the MD Classic (been sleepin'?) - the field included MD, Union Co, Roncalli, Portage, North Posey, Franklin Community, Evansville Memorial, Gibson Southern, Mt. Vernon, Sullivan, Father Ryan (TN), Christian Bros (TN) Belleville West (IL) and Louisville Trinity and St. Xavier and a few others.
